Specifications


Engine

Manufacturer Yanmar

Model Number (3520) 3TNV84T-BMJT

Model Number (3720) 3TNV84HT-BJT

Type Diesel

Gross Horsepower (3520) 27.7 kW (37.2 hp)

Gross Horsepower (3720) 32.6 kW (43.7 hp)

Manufacturer’s Estimated PTO Horsepower (3520) 22.4 kW (30 hp)

Manufacturer’s Estimated PTO Horsepower (3720) 26.1 kW (35 hp)

Low Idle Speed 950 rpm

Rated Engine Speed 2600 rpm

High Idle Speed 2775 rpm

Operating Range 950 - 2810 rpm

Engine Torque @ Rated Speed (3520) 99.7 N•m (72.1 lb-ft)

Maximum Torque @ 1800 rpm (3520) 121.7 N•m (89.8 lb-ft)

Engine Torque @ Rated Speed (3720) 118.8 N•m (85.9 lb-ft)

Maximum Torque @ 1800 rpm (3720) 142.5 N•m (105.1 lb-ft)

Displacement 1.5 L (91.5 cu in.)

Cylinders 3

Bore and Stroke 84 x 90 mm (3.3 x 3.54 in.)

Compression Ratio 19:1

Lubrication Pressurized

Cooling System Water Pump

Oil Filter Single Element

Air Cleaner Dry Type with Safety Element

Starting Aid Air Heater

Electrical System

Type 12 Volt

Battery Size 500 Cold Cranking Amps at -18°C (0°F)

Alternator 40 Amp

Starter Size 1.4 kW (1.9 hp)

Fuel System

Fuel Filter Replaceable Element

Fuel Diesel

Fuel Pump In-Line with Electric Shutoff

Fuel Delivery Direct Injection, Self Bleeding

Drive Train

Transmission AutoHST

Number Of Speeds Infinite Forward, Infinite Reverse

Mechanical Front Wheel Drive Standard All Models

Capability for MFWD All Ranges

Rear Final Drive Type Spur Gear

Differential Lock Mechanical

Brakes Type Wet Disk

Steering Power, Hydrostatic

Front Axle Operating Capacity 720-1450 kg (1587-3197 lb)

Rear Axle Operating Capacity 1815 kg (4002 lb)

Drawbar Tongue Capacity 400 kg (882 lb)

Hydraulic System

Type of System Open Center

Power Steering Standard

Implement and Steering Pump Type Dual Tandem Gear Pump

Working Pressure 17237 kPa (2500 psi)

Pump Capacity (Main) @ Rated Speed 32.5 L/min (8.6 gpm)

Pump Capacity (Power Steering) @ Rated Speed 20 L/min (5.3 gpm)

Total Flow of Pumps @ Rated Speed 52.5 L/min (13.9 gpm)

3 Point Hitch

Type Category 1

Lift Capacity (24-in. behind link arms) 999 kg (2200 lb)

Dimension - Lower Link Ball Socket ID 22 mm (7/8 in.)

Dimension - Upper Link Pin Hole ID 19 mm (3/4 in.)

Dimension - Normal Width @ Lower Hitch Pins 68.6 cm (27 in.)

Dimension - Normal Height From Center Pin to Hitch Pin 45.7 cm (18 in.)

Drawbar Load

Maximum Static Vertical Load 255 kg (562 lbs)

PTO

Type Independent

Clutch Type Wet Disk

Brake Type Wet Disk

Speed (Mid PTO rpm @ Rated Engine Speed) 2100 rpm

Speed (Rear PTO rpm @ Rated Engine Speed) 540 rpm

Fluid Capacities

Fuel Tank 51.1 L (13.5 gal)

Cooling System 5.3 L (1.4 gal.)

Crankcase w/ Filter 4.3 L (4.5 qt.)

Transmission and Hydraulic System 25.7 L (6.8 gal.)

Front Axle 4.5 L (1.2 gal.)

Ground Speeds (Forward and Reverse @ 2600 Engine RPM)

With 11.2-24 6PR R1 Rear Tires

Range A 6.6 km/h (4.1 mph)

Range B 13.0 km/h (8.0 mph)

Range C 29.8 km/h (18.5 mph)

Front Tires

Available All Models

7.00-14 6PR R1 GA

27x8.50-15 6PR R3 GA

27x8.50-15 6PR R4 GA

25x8.50-14 6PR R4 GA

25/10.50LL-15 6PR GOLF GA

Front Tire Inflation Pressures

NOTE: Minimum / Maximum pressures given. Minimum pressure is for unloaded, unballasted tractor.

7.00-14 6PR R1 GA 83 kPa/250 kPa (12 psi/36 psi)

27x8.50-15 6PR R3 GA 110 kPa/310 kPa (16 psi/45 psi)

27x8.50-15 6PR R4 GA 83 kPa/310 kPa (12 psi/45 psi)

25x8.50-14 6PR R4 GA 83 kPa/340 kPa (12 psi/49 psi)

25/10.50LL-15 6PR GOLF GA 69 kPa/69 kPa (10 psi/10 psi)

Rear Tires

Available All Models

11.2-24 6PR R1 GA

41x14.00-20 4PR R3 GA

43x16.00-20 4PR R4 GA

15.00-19.5 6PR R4 GA

41LLx18-16.1 6PR Golf GA

Rear Tire Inflation Pressures

NOTE: Minimum / Maximum pressures given. Minimum pressure is for unloaded, unballasted tractor.

11.2-24 6PR R1 GA 83 kPa/180 kPa (12 psi/26 psi)

41x14.00-20 4PR R3 GA 69 kPa/170 kPa (10 psi/25 psi)

43x16.00-20 4PR R4 GA 83 kPa/140 kPa (12 psi/20 psi)

15.00-19.5 6PR R4 GA 138 kPa/210 kPa (20 psi/31 psi)

41LLx18-16.1 6PR Golf GA 42 kPa/42 kPa (6 psi/6 psi)

Tire Loads

NOTE: Maximum load capacity for single tire.

Front (7.00-14 6PR R1 GA) 430 kg (948 lb)

Front (27x8.50-15 6PR R3 GA) 750 kg (1654 lb)

Front (27x8.50-15 6PR R4 GA) 750 kg (1654 lb)

Front (25x8.50-14 6PR R4 GA) 620 kg (1367 lb)

Front (25/10.50LL-15 6PR GOLF GA) 700 kg (1543 lb)

Rear (11.2-24 6PR R1 GA) 990 kg (2183 lb)

Rear (41x14.00-20 4PR R3 GA) 1490 kg (3285 lb)

Rear (43x16.00-20 4PR R4 GA) 1420 kg (3131 lb)

Rear (15.00-19.5 6PR R4 GA) 1790 kg (3946 lb)

Rear (41LLx18-16.1 6PR Golf GA) 1990 kg (4387 lb)

Dimensions

NOTE: Height and width dimensions can vary due to dimensional growth of tires.

Wheelbase 1.7 m (68 in.)

Overall Length w/ 3-Point Hitch 3.1 m (120.2 in.)

Overall Width w/ R1 Tires (Minimum) 1.3 m (52.4 in.)

Overall Width w/ R1 Tires (Maximum) 1.7 m (68.4 in.)

Inside Width w/ R1 Tires (Minimum) 1.03 m (40.6 in.)

Inside Width w/ R1 Tires (Maximum) 1.4 m (56.6 in.)

Height From Ground (standard R1 tires)

To Top of Hood 1.4 m (57 in.)

To Top of Folding ROPS 2.4 m (93.3 in.)

Weight

All Models 1316 kg (2900 lb)

Recommended Lubricants

Engine Oil John Deere Plus-50 or TORQ-GARD SUPREME (See SERVICE ENGINE for more information.)

Grease John Deere Multi-Purpose SD Polyurea Grease

John Deere Multi-Purpose HD Lithium Complex Grease

Transmission Oil Low Viscosity HY-GARD (JDM J20D)

Front Axle Oil Low Viscosity HY-GARD (JDM J20D)

Compressor Oil PAG Oil - J.D.

(Specifications and design subject to change without notice.)
